Service Executive - Broker Support
Aon is looking for candidates with general insurance experience or who have a passion for client service and an interest in developing their insurance career.
In this role you will be providing support to a team of Client Executives and Client Managers with varied portfolios. This role forms part of the local client service team that supports Specialties (FSG) clients.
This is a hybrid role with the flexibility to work from home and from our Aon office.

What the day will look like
Your day will be busy with a focus on client servicing which will be the key to your success
Responsibilities:
- Proactively support and participate in insurance policy pre-renewal, renewal and post-renewal activities including drafting quotations, endorsements, certificates of currency, cancellations, creating renewal reports
- Communicate with clients via phone, email and face-to-face meetings to support their insurance needs
- Directly managing client queries and being a subject matter expert for all their portfolio needs
- Managing invoicing and complex premium calculations
- Attend client meetings and work on tender processes, client renewals, claims and other insurance broking duties
- Manage key stakeholder relationships with Senior Brokers, Underwriters, Client Executives and Client Managers
- Provide leadership and training to Service Specialists
- Enhance the client experience through outstanding customer service

Skills and experience that will lead to success
To be successful in this role, you will be passionate about a career in insurance and have strong administration and customer service skills.
Our ideal candidate will relate to the following:
- Experience supporting Senior Brokers with their client accounts (highly regarded)
- Client service, underwriting, claims or insurance broking experience (highly regarded)
- Experience across general insurance products (highly regarded)
- Tier 1 insurance qualification or willingness to achieve this qualification upon commencement
- Strong communication, problem solving and analytical skills
- Excellent attention to detail
- Desire for professional development through ongoing training
